Northstar Travel Group to Launch Luxury Newsletter

Travel trade media company Northstar
Travel Group will launch a new biweekly World of Luxury newsletter on Feb. 11,
expanding its World of Luxury brand to deliver in-depth coverage of luxury and
ultra-luxury travel products, trends and industry leaders. The World of Luxury newsletter
gives travel advisors who specialize in luxury a resource for expanding their
high-end offerings.

Northstar’s Director of Luxury Content,
Ruthanne Terrero, will oversee the biweekly newsletter. 

“World of Luxury will provide
luxury travel advisors with go-to features and news to help them elevate their
agency business,” said Terrero. “Following the success of the newly launched
GTM Luxury hosted-buyer event, the timing is right to provide regular content
specifically for this sophisticated, entrepreneurial audience.”

Terrero joined Northstar in July 2025
after 22 years with Questex, where she launched Luxury Travel Advisor magazine,
luxurytraveladvisor.com and a hosted-buyer event, Ultra.

“This newsletter is perfectly
aligned with the strength of the luxury travel market,” said Ken Shapiro,
Senior Vice President and Director of Content at Northstar. “Across the
industry, everyone is talking about the resilience of luxury travelers and how
this segment of the market remains consistently strong. Having another product
to address these opportunities — helmed by someone with Ruthanne’s experience —
is an ideal extension of the Northstar portfolio.”

Regular features in the World of
Luxury newsletter will include:

Luxury Globetrotter Report

Coverage of private aviation,
luxury airport lounges, premium luggage, travel beauty and resort wear, along
with exclusive private shopping and museum or gallery experiences.

Wine & Culinary Reports

In-depth looks at cooking schools,
vineyard and winery experiences, and farm-to-table dining options around the
world.

Luxury Research & Insights

Research-driven coverage of luxury
traveler demographics and psychographics, including global travel and spending
behaviors across key markets such as the U.S., U.K. and Australia.

Luxury Advisor Profiles

Advisor spotlights offering
actionable takeaways on how top advisors have grown their businesses, increased
revenue and made pivotal career decisions.

DMC Profiles

Features on destination management
companies and how on-the-ground expertise translates into highly customized,
one-of-a-kind client experiences.

GM Profiles

Interviews with general managers of
leading luxury hotels, giving advisors insight into the leadership, vision and
culture behind top properties.

Luxury Road Warriors

Profiles of luxury travel sales
executives, blending personal insights with practical tips on how advisors can
best sell their products — highlighting both expertise and the human side of
the business.

Luxury Cruise Coverage

Comprehensive updates on luxury
cruise lines, including product developments, onboard innovations and
competitive positioning within the sector.

On the Luxury Landscape

Forward-looking interviews with
hotel developers exploring upcoming projects, future design trends and how
evolving consumer preferences are shaping luxury hospitality five to 10 years
ahead.
